Hi guys. I have a 95 SE 5-spd. Recently my car will occasionally idle around 1500-1600 rpm instead of around 650 like it did before. It also will jump around sometimes whithout my foot even touching the gas. What could be causing this?

Thanks mzmtg. I still have a few questions. This page says that a faulty TPS will cause, "inexplicable, 'spontaneous' DROPS in RPM's." My Idle is high but never drops really low (below what it should be). Also, the info I found on adjusting the IACV seems to say that it should be done if the Idle is wrong all the time. Mine is only really high some times. Any other things it might be?

PCV valve? I had erratic idle problems, too high, then too low. It was especially annoying to have my RPM's drop to 300 or 400 as I put the clutch in when turning, etc.
It all started after I had the PCV valve replaced. So I just replaced it again, a cheap part for sure. That cured my idle trouble.
